Transaction 596666f251182cd1187342f23c1c9efd4be3aff4232c643bdd6420e1746d8109

1 Input
2 Outputs
  • 596666f251182cd1187342f23c1c9efd4be3aff4232c643bdd6420e1746d8109:0
  • value  220601492
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v
  • 596666f251182cd1187342f23c1c9efd4be3aff4232c643bdd6420e1746d8109:1
  • value  4033093
    address  1MqMKsUpQdiEtLoArzaQWgdC8DZGMx61vg